LIS 4103 - Design and Implementation of Networked Information Services

Institution:
University of Oklahoma Norman Campus
Subject:
LIS-Library Information St
Description:
Prerequisite: junior standing. Design fundamentals for networked information services; implementation of storage, access, and distribution systems; knowledge representation methods; metadata and information structures; connectivity infrastructure; characteristics and behavior of networked audiences; systems use and usability.
